Title of Position: Chemistry Lab Assistant 

Department: Natural and Quantitative Sciences 

Reports to Supervisor: Chemistry Instructor 

FLSA: Exempt  

Holy Cross College’s Mission: The Mission of Holy Cross College is to educate and form global citizens with the competence to see and the courage to act. Holy Cross is a Catholic college that advances the apostolic mission of the Brothers of Holy Cross. Our practical, experiential, liberal arts curriculum applies timeless truths to contemporary life and leads people to wholeness in the image of Christ.

Central to our mission is an encompassing commitment to uphold the legacy of the Brothers of Holy Cross and the charism, mission, values and traditions of the Congregation of Holy Cross. Embracing this mission, we strive to live out the following aspects of our shared vocation. First, all members of our Holy Cross College Community are called to be educators in the faith, directing our efforts to the educational approach first developed by Blessed Fr. Basil Moreau, which underscores the formation of the mind and heart, for the Holy Cross College community.  We desire to be a community that supports one another in developing excellence in our area of specialty and wholeness in our human dignity through relationships of collegiality and collaboration. As a community, we are stewards of the charism of the Congregation “to renew the Christian faith, to regenerate society and bring about better times.” At the College, your role and responsibilities are witness to how we seek to join our gifts together and build a community that honors every person’s contribution to this shared mission, the common good of the College, and the well-being of our students. 

Our hiring practices reflect this missional commitment to being a Christ-centered institution. 

All administrators, faculty and staff are called to assist students in their formation to be Christ-like students and thus must embrace and advance the Holy Cross mission of the College in all professional activities.

Typical Schedule: Approximately 12-15 hours per week according to the needs of the department.

Purpose: Holy Cross College is looking for a Chemistry Laboratory Assistant for its General and Organic Chemistry labs. Under the guidance of the course instructor, the Lab Assistant will set up the laboratory equipment needed for the various lab activities, and prepare the solutions and reagents used during those procedures.

Essential Job Duties:

  • Preparation and cleaning up of laboratory materials for general and organic chemistry experiments, including chemical solutions, reagents, and lab equipment in a timely manner. 
  • Maintain orderly and clean lab and stockroom environment, including glassware cleaning, waste disposal, and safe storage of chemicals, supplies, and lab equipment.
  • Manage inventory system of all chemicals and other lab supplies and coordinate timely purchasing of all supplies.
  • Assist in lab equipment maintenance, safety inspection, calibration, and troubleshooting.
  • Follow lab safety codes and procedures in all areas of the lab, document safety records, and assist in hazardous wastes disposal.
  • Effective communication with science faculty regarding the schedule and operation of all lab facilities.
  • Other duties as directed by the course instructor.

Minimum Education, Skills, and Ability: 

  • Bachelor’s degree or higher in chemistry or biochemistry preferred.
  • Previous experience in a scientific lab preferred.

Holy Cross College (Autonomous) Tiruchirappalli is a highly reputed Arts and Science College for Women in the state of Tamil Nadu. Situated at the heart of ‘The Rock City’ on the banks of the River Cauvery, Holy Cross College has a unique history of academic excellence. It is a Catholic Institution established in 1923 when higher education for women was considered almost a transgression. It has been in the fore front of women’s education for 97 years and is marching towards the centenary. In keeping with its mission, the college admits a number of students from the socially and economically weaker strata of the society, irrespective of religion and caste. It is one of the oldest colleges for women in South India and is affiliated to Bharathidasan University. The College is administered by the Sisters of the Cross of Chavanod, Tiruchirappalli Province. The history of Holy Cross College dates back to 1901, when Mother Sophie set up a primary school with only a room or two and a handful of students. From its humble beginning, it has steadily grown, attained the status of a college in 1923, became a Second Grade College in 1928 and Post Graduate College in 1964. In recognition of its services to the cause of women’s education, for several decades, the college was granted autonomous status in 1987 by the Bharathidasan University. It was accredited by National Assessment and Accreditation Council (NAAC ) in 1999 with 5 stars and re-accredited in 2005 with ‘A’ grade and in 2012(3rd Cycle) with A Grade in 2020(4th Cycle) with A++ with CGPA Score of 3.75 on a 4.0 Scale by NAAC. The college was recognised by UGC as ‘College with Potential for Excellence’ in October 2011 and the CPE status has been extended till 2022. As per the National Institutional Ranking Framework (NIRF) by MHRD, the college was ranked 26 th for the year 2017 and 42 nd for the year 2018.
